BSc (Renal Dialysis Technology)

BSc in Renal Dialysis Technology is an undergraduate program that focuses on training students in the field of renal care and dialysis technology. This program equips students with the knowledge and skills required to operate dialysis machines, monitor patients during dialysis procedures, and provide overall care to individuals with kidney-related health issues. Students learn about renal anatomy and physiology, dialysis procedures, patient care techniques, infection control, and medical ethics in the context of renal care.


Renal Dialysis Technology

Renal Dialysis Technology is a medical procedure used to artificially filter and purify the blood when the kidneys are unable to perform this function adequately. It involves the use of a machine to remove waste, excess fluids, and toxins from the blood, helping to maintain the body's overall balance of electrolytes and fluids.

Eligibility Criteria for BSc in Renal Dialysis Technology in India

  • Educational Qualifications: Candidates must have completed 10+2 or equivalent from a recognized board.

  • Minimum Marks: Typically, a minimum of 50% aggregate marks in the qualifying examination is required.

  • Entrance Exams: Some institutions may require candidates to clear relevant entrance exams such as NEET or state-level entrance tests.

  • Merit-Based Selection: Admission may also be based on merit in the qualifying examination.

  • Age Limit: Generally, candidates should be within the age limit specified by the institution, usually between 17 to 25 years.

  • Nationality: Indian nationals or candidates with relevant nationality status are eligible to apply.

  • Specific Requirements: Some institutions may have specific requirements related to subjects studied in 10+2 or additional certifications.

  • Note: It is advisable for candidates to check the specific eligibility criteria of the institution they are applying to, as criteria may vary.
